Binding Problem
The challenge in neuroscience and cognitive science of how different aspects of a visual scene (such as color, shape, and motion) are integrated into a unified perception.
Split-Brain
A condition resulting from the severing of the corpus callosum, leading to a disconnection between the two hemispheres of the brain.

Corpus Callosum
A wide band of nerve fibers joining the two hemispheres of the brain.
